U.S. Historical Usage

The name Amil was first seen in the United States in 1886.

Amil has ranked as high as #4156 nationally, which occurred in 2000, and has been most popular in California, New York, Georgia, Florida, and Virginia.

In the past 5 years the name Amil has been trending up compared to the previous 5 years.

Popularity Over Time (National) — Table

We track the national popularity of each baby name annually. The table below displays each year along with the number of births reported by the Social Security Administration. This data combines all state-level reporting from the SSA's baby names database to provide a comprehensive view of overall birth counts for Amil.

Year Total Births Boy Girl
2025 15 15 0
2024 29 24 5
2023 42 37 5
2022 39 39 0
2021 34 28 6
2020 40 40 0
2019 22 22 0
2018 26 19 7
2017 12 12 0
2016 23 23 0
2015 25 20 5
2014 18 18 0
2013 28 22 6
2012 28 16 12
2011 23 23 0
2010 22 14 8
2009 28 12 16
2008 15 15 0
2007 29 15 14
2006 27 14 13
2005 26 11 15
2004 25 13 12
2003 37 17 20
2002 32 11 21
2001 48 12 36
2000 62 14 48
1999 24 15 9
1998 10 10 0
1997 8 8 0
1996 7 7 0
1993 6 6 0
1992 9 9 0
1991 6 6 0
1990 5 5 0
1989 8 8 0
1987 11 11 0
1986 5 5 0
1984 6 6 0
1983 7 7 0
1981 5 5 0
1980 6 6 0
1979 10 10 0
1978 9 9 0
1977 5 5 0
1976 5 5 0
1972 6 6 0
1967 6 6 0
1960 5 5 0
1957 5 5 0
1950 6 6 0
1948 6 6 0
1947 5 5 0
1946 10 10 0
1942 5 5 0
1939 6 6 0
1938 6 6 0
1937 6 6 0
1936 5 5 0
1935 9 9 0
1934 6 6 0
1932 6 6 0
1931 6 6 0
1930 8 8 0
1929 8 8 0
1928 11 11 0
1927 12 12 0
1926 6 6 0
1925 11 11 0
1924 6 6 0
1923 18 12 6
1922 19 19 0
1921 16 16 0
1920 21 21 0
1919 12 12 0
1918 23 23 0
1917 12 12 0
1916 14 14 0
1915 13 13 0
1914 9 9 0
1913 5 5 0
1912 6 6 0
1886 5 5 0
